> ## Documentation Index
> Fetch the complete documentation index at: https://guides.robylon.ai/llms.txt
> Use this file to discover all available pages before exploring further.

# Chatbot Settings

> The Chatbot Settings tab gives you full control over the look, feel, and behavior of your chatbot. It also provides installation instructions for deploying on both web and mobile platforms. A live preview widget is displayed on the left to show how the chatbot will appear once deployed.

## Interface

Configure how the chatbot appears on your website or app:

* **Display modes**:
  * **Widget** (floating chat bubble)
  * **Popover** (overlay)
  * **Embed** (inline section)
* **Positioning**: Control widget alignment, side spacing, and bottom spacing.
* **Toggles**:
  * **Stream Text** — Visually stream text as it’s generated.
  * **Voice Input** — Allow users to speak via speech-to-text.
  * **Voice Output** — Use text-to-speech so the bot can talk.

***

## Styles

Personalize the chatbot to match your brand:

* **Text & Labels**: Set chatbot **title** and **subtitle**.
* **Colors**: Choose **brand color** and **title-bar color**.
* **Images**:
  * Widget icon
  * Agent avatar
  * Header image
* **Banner & Text**:
  * Show a **welcome banner** with image and text
  * Customize **footer text**
  * Set a **message box placeholder**
  * Optionally include a **“Powered by Robylon”** link

***

## General Settings

Adjust chatbot behaviors:

* **Play sound** when a new message arrives
* **Show AI indicator** for AI-generated replies
* Allow users to **rate messages**

***

## Content

Define chatbot display logic and conversation memory:

* **Custom conditions** — control when the chatbot appears
* **Delay** — set a delay before chatbot pops up
* **Conversation history** — enable to let users view past chats

When **conversation history** is enabled, you can also configure additional visual and branding elements for the chatbot experience, such as:

* **Chatbot home page banner**\
  You can set a welcoming banner that appears when users open the chatbot home page. This banner can display a custom image and message, creating a branded experience and helping guide users as they revisit previous conversations.
* **Logo, heading, and subheading for the home page**\
  You can add your company logo and define a heading with a short subheading to reinforce your brand identity. The heading introduces the chatbot’s purpose, while the subheading provides helpful context or instructions, making the home page look professional and user-friendly.

### Chatbot Home Page Banner

* Add a **banner image** that appears at the top of the chatbot’s home screen.
* Use this to highlight **brand identity**, share **seasonal campaigns**, or provide a **welcome graphic**.
* Recommended size: ensure it is optimized for both desktop and mobile screens.

### Logo, Heading, and Subheading

* **Logo** — Place your company or product logo prominently to reinforce trust and brand recognition.
* **Heading** — Add a short, clear title (e.g., *Welcome to Robylon Support*).
* **Subheading** — Provide a short description or guidance (e.g., *Ask me about your orders, subscriptions, or policies*).

Together, these elements help frame the chatbot as a **branded, helpful entry point**—especially important when users are reviewing past conversations or starting new ones.

***

## Installation

Find integration instructions for deploying the chatbot.

### Web Applications

Supports installation on:

* **JavaScript**
* **React**
* **Webflow**
* **WordPress**
* **Bubble**
* **Framer**
* **Wix**
* **Shopify**

### Mobile Applications

Supports installation on:

* **Android**
* **iOS**
* **React Native**

<Note>
  Follow the framework-specific instructions provided to ensure smooth setup and compatibility.
</Note>

***
